St. Xavier's Middle School Batuka is located in Batuka, Nonuadih, Bundu, Keredari, Hazaribag, Jharkhand. Established 43 years ago, this school is a Co-educational and is located in Rural area. This is a Upper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Private Unaided (Recognized). This school falls under Barkagaon assembly constituency. The first mode of communication is Hindi in the school but English is also spoken during classes.

This institution has enrolled around three hundred students being taught by around 8 teachers, which makes the student-teacher ratio of 31 students per teacher. All of the teachers are appointed on Regular basis. Three teachers are Male and remaining five are Female. In terms of Academic qualification six teachers are Below Graduate and rest two are Graduate. One teacher is trained in Computer. The student classroom ratio is 31:1, means on an average thirty one students sit in a classroom which is very good. There are 56 kids in pre primary, 167 students in class I to V and 21 students in class VI to VIII.

The school is in a private building and it has pucca boundary walls. The school has total eight clasrooms and one other room. The school has internet facility for students. The school has twenty desktops, one scanner, one printer, one LED and one generator in its premises. There is library for students. There are ten boys toilets and ten girls toilets for students. The school has both hand wash facility and drinking water facility for people.
